“I used to beg on the streets for two stale rotis, singing on the roads for a couple rupees. Sometimes, I wouldn’t even get that. But on days, when I did I used to share my food with others living on the streets. I just couldn’t eat all alone. After all, by then I was well aware of the pangs of a hungry stomach. And in exchange for the food, they would look after me and my daughter,” — Sindhutai Sapkal
It was during these experiences of poverty and homelessness that Sindhutai came across dozens of helpless orphans and women who were left to die a slow and painful death by society. She started adopting these orphans and worked to feed them two square meals a day.
A victim of domestic violence, Sindhutai, and her daughter were abandoned by her husband. They were forced to live on train stations, cremation grounds and even cowsheds. Life has never been smooth for her but it was now that she had a first-hand experience of those living on the streets.
Sindhutai has nurtured over 1500+ children over the years. Many of them are well-educated lawyers, lecturers and some, including her biological daughter, are running their own independent orphanages. She has been honoured with more than 750 awards for her dedication and her inspiring work. But Sindhutai has used up all that money to make a home for her orphan children.
